To assess the impact of deep ripping and spading on crop yield across three different soil types near Quairading, WA.
Key messages
Deep ripping and spading increased yield between 68% and 107% at this site.
Combining deep ripping and spading can ameliorate multiple soil constraints.
Leaving untreated control strips can be used to quantify the yield differences of the treatment.
